MIPS: OCTEON: irq: add CIB and other fixes
authorDavid Daney <david.daney@cavium.com>
Thu, 15 Jan 2015 13:11:19 +0000 (16:11 +0300)
committerRalf Baechle <ralf@linux-mips.org>
Fri, 20 Feb 2015 14:33:40 +0000 (15:33 +0100)
commit64b139f97c01f3624b3f0a4e84f65b0c2bf2ebda
tree3f2fd25e07ed95a6f9e165944f08079e69f63fa1
parent2e3ecab1d373846d68c310065aab2365d0da3a75
MIPS: OCTEON: irq: add CIB and other fixes

- Use of_irq_init() to initialize interrupt controllers
- Get rid of some unlikely()
- Add CIB to support SATA and other interrupts
- Add support for CIU SUM2 interrupt sources

Signed-off-by: David Daney <david.daney@cavium.com>
Signed-off-by: Leonid Rosenboim <lrosenboim@caviumnetworks.com>
Signed-off-by: Aleksey Makarov <aleksey.makarov@auriga.com>
Signed-off-by: Peter Swain <peter.swain@cavium.com>
Cc: linux-mips@linux-mips.org
Cc: linux-kernel@vger.kernel.org
Cc: Rob Herring <robh+dt@kernel.org>
Cc: Pawel Moll <pawel.moll@arm.com>
Cc: Mark Rutland <mark.rutland@arm.com>
Cc: Ian Campbell <ijc+devicetree@hellion.org.uk>
Cc: Kumar Gala <galak@codeaurora.org>
Cc: devicetree@vger.kernel.org
Patchwork: https://patchwork.linux-mips.org/patch/8947/
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
Documentation/devicetree/bindings/mips/cavium/cib.txt [new file with mode: 0644]
arch/mips/cavium-octeon/octeon-irq.c